About

Come and meet our brilliant volunteer team and go behind the scenes to find out more about their roles at the Castle.

Sessions are running between 10am and 4pm and will last around 45 minutes. You can book more than one session if you would like to meet a number of the teams.

- 10am – Salvage

- 11am – Archives

- 12 noon – Grounds

- 1pm – Activities & Costumes

- 2pm – Room Guides & Tours

- 3pm – Weddings & Events

- 4pm – Shop & Admission

Please ensure you book onto the correct session to meet the team.

You will also need a valid Castle Coronation Admission Ticket to be able to join the volunteering session which takes place inside the Castle. This can be purchased in advance or on the day.

Please note, the Castle is card payment only.
